What is a Beginner Driving Course?
Beginner driving courses are created specifically for brand-new drivers, normally teens and Young Driver Programs people, or anybody who has actually never ever driven before. These courses offer vital instruction on the guidelines of the road, safe driving practices, and practical behind-the-wheel experience.

Structure of a Beginner Driving Course
A lot of beginner driving courses are structured to include both classroom instruction and practical driving experience. Below is a normal breakdown of the course parts:
| Component | Description | Duration |
|---|---|---|
| Class Instruction | Covers driving theory, guidelines of the road, and safety practices | 10-15 hours |
| Simulated Driving | Utilizes driving simulators to practice without running the risk of safety | 2-3 hours |
| Behind-the-Wheel Training | Real-world Custom Driving Tuition experience with a trainer | 6-10 hours |
| Practice Tests | Prepares students for the composed and driving tests | 2-3 hours |
| Final Exam | Comprehensive assessment of understanding and driving skills | 1 hour |
What Topics are Covered?
- Comprehending Traffic Laws: Sign significances, right-of-way guidelines, speed limits, and lane usage.
- Lorry Operation: Familiarization with vehicle controls, upkeep checks, and fundamental troubleshooting.
- Defensive Driving Techniques: Strategies for determining and responding to prospective threats.
- Parking Techniques: Parallel parking, angle parking, and understanding of parking regulations.
- Negative Conditions: Tips for driving in rain, snow, fog, and nighttime conditions.

Regularly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How old do I require to be to enroll in a beginner driving course?
The majority of states require students to be a minimum of 15 or 16 years of ages to enroll in a beginner driving course. However, some schools may use programs for younger students if permitted by state law.
2. Do I need a student’s authorization before registering?
Requirements vary by state. Some courses allow trainees to begin learning before getting a student’s permit, while others require it as a requirement.
3. The length of time does it require to complete a beginner driving course?
The period can vary from a few weeks to numerous months, depending upon the school, schedule, and state regulations.
4. Are parent-taught courses reliable?

5. Will I get a certificate upon conclusion?
Yes, the majority of driving schools offer a certificate of conclusion which might be needed for acquiring a driver’s license.
